0

python-virtualenv と python-virtualenvwrapper をインストールし、mkvirtualenv NAME を使用して仮想環境を作成し、workon NAME を介してアクティブ化しました。~/.virtualenvs/NAME/bin を見ると、そこに pip がインストールされていることがわかります。

ただし、pipを介して何かをインストールしようとすると、pip-python: command not foundと言われます

pip システム全体にインストールしたことはなく、仮想環境内に既にインストールされていることを考えると、必要ないという印象を受けました。さて、これらすべてにより、$PATH で何かが正しく設定されていないと思い込んでいますが、それは何でしょうか? 仮想環境の側にいると、 (NAME)[user@host]$ その環境内で pip インストールを使用するようにパスを変更する必要はありませんか? これを行うには何をする必要がありますか?

4

2 に答える 2

1

pipでアクセスできるようにするには、システムにインストールする必要がありますvirtualenv

于 2012-07-25T20:08:07.570 に答える
0

pip-pythonは、一部の Linux ディストリビューションでの実行可能ファイルの名前です。それは私のFedoraマシンにあります。

が virtualenv にインストールされている場合pip、実行可能ファイルの名前は単にpipであり、 ではありませんpip-python~/.virtualenvs/NAME/bin/pipしたがって、 ではなくで実行する必要があります~/.virtualenvs/NAME/bin/pip-python

于 2012-07-25T20:54:48.587 に答える